Output 52d23f51ac61c562b1510a5565e2003bc54bd3a2ad223c9603b5b567a4266ebf:4

value
24629019
script pubkey
OP_0 OP_PUSHBYTES_20 ae2f8f9dde30ac43ba86db1bba5a661465f0ff36
address
bc1q4chcl8w7xzky8w5xmvdm5knxz3jlplek2l08zx
transaction
52d23f51ac61c562b1510a5565e2003bc54bd3a2ad223c9603b5b567a4266ebf
spent
true